Wheatgrass is a variety of grass that comes from the shoots of the wheat berry. The ultimate value from the humble wheat grain is obtained from sprouted wheat and wheatgrass shoots that are pressed into a juice, termed wheatgrass juice.
Wheatgrass juice is quickly becoming one of the most popular supplements used by health conscious people.
Wheatgrass rich source of vitamin A, C, B12, fiber, chlorophyll (over 70%) amino acid including lysine, leucine, tryptophan, phenylalanine, threonine, valine and leucine.
Wheatgrass also an excellent vegetarian source of protein, laetrile (an anti-cancer compound) and mucopolysaccharides.

Nutrition is a scientific discipline that encompasses a structured body of knowledge. It includes various fields such as clinical nutrition, community nutrition, public health, food policy, and food science. At its core, nutrition is the study of how the body utilizes food. It is essential to life. Understanding nutrition enables us to make better dietary choices by determining the necessary nutrient intake, identifying optimal food sources, and recognizing beneficial or harmful food components.
